    催眠

    cuī​mián

    to hypnotize

    To induce a sleep-like state of consciousness through suggestion, relaxation, or repetitive stimuli; to mesmerize or lull to sleep.

    催 (literal) → 催 · cuī · to hasten 眠 (literal) → 眠 · mián · to sleep
